Hiking Trail Conditions Report
Peaks
Peaks Mt. Starr King, Mt. Waumbek, NH
Trails
Trails: US 2, Starr King Road, Starr King Trail
Date of Hike
Date of Hike: Wednesday, February 8, 2023
Parking/Access Road Notes
Parking/Access Road Notes: The summer parking lot is accessible with a 4WD vehicle; both of my friends drove up there and parked no problem. I parked in the winter lot adjacent to the Irving gas station; it is plowed.  
Surface Conditions
Surface Conditions: Snow - Packed Powder/Loose Granular 
Recommended Equipment
Recommended Equipment: Snowshoes, Light Traction 
Water Crossing Notes
Water Crossing Notes: N/A 
Trail Maintenance Notes
Trail Maintenance Notes: There are two large blowdowns (one has a herd path around it and one is a stepover) on the Starr King Trail. Both will need a chainsaw.

Comments
Comments: A really nice day for Starr King and Waumbek in that trail conditions are fabulous and the hoar forst was fascinating (I posted photos on my Instagram story). No views due to the cloud cover, but I was not disappointed; I have never seen any views on this hike. There are almost no postholes and the center of the track is firm. Our group chose to wear light traction although you would do just fine in snowshoes as it’s not bony. We saw four other hikers and two grey jays.
